Men’s Tennis Heads to Norman for ITA Kickoff Weekend
1/23/2025 3:59:00 PM | Men's Tennis
TULSA, Okla. —The 2-1 Tulsa men's tennis squad will head west to the University of Oklahoma to partake in the 17th Intercollegiate Tennis Association (ITA) Kickoff Weekend this Saturday and Sunday, Jan. 25-26. It's the 15th appearance by the Golden Hurricane men in the annual tournament.

ITA Kickoff Weekend
- ITA Kickoff Weekend is the first major college tennis event of the spring season and serves as an early-season test for teams who will take on programs they might not typically face in the regular season.
- The event features 56 of the best men's teams from across the country competing in 14 different four-team brackets. The hosting schools are all national top-25 programs and the draws for ITA Kickoff were selected in the summer of 2024.
- The winner of each pod will advance to the ITA National Men's Team Indoor Championship, slated for Feb. 14-18, at SMU and Baylor.
- Tulsa will compete in a pod that includes the hosting eighth-ranked Oklahoma Sooners (3-0), No. 18 Stanford (1-1) and Oregon (1-0).
- As the No. 4 seed, TU will play the No. 1-seeded Sooners at 1 p.m. on Saturday, Jan. 24, and will face either Stanford or Oregon in a championship or consolation dual match on Saturday, Jan. 25.
Scouting Oklahoma
- Saturday will be the 10th meeting in the last decade between Tulsa and Oklahoma in a series that dates back to as early as 1977.
- Oklahoma has won nine of the last 10 matchups. TU's last win came in a 6-1 decision in Tulsa on March 13, 2022.
- The Sooners won last year's meeting 5-2 in Tulsa.
- In the latest ITA Team Rankings, Oklahoma is No. 8 in the nation.
- Two ranked singles players headline the lineup for OU, including No. 62 Luis Alvarez and No. 73 Oscar Lacides. Both players have 11 wins this school year.
- Lacides and Bruno Nhavene are the 100th-ranked pair in the nation with a 9-1 record together.
Komagata's Clinch at Arkansas Named UTR Sports Clinch of the Week
- Junior transfer Reiya Komagata shined in his dual match debut for the Hurricane.
- He capped the Hurricane's 4-3 comeback win from down 0-3 at Arkansas after putting together a three-set winner at Singles No. 5.
- All matches in the dual finished in two sets. The pressure never got to Komagata as all eyes were on him to deliver the match-winning point.
- For his heroics, UTR Sports gave him Clinch of the Week honors to go with his AAC Men's Tennis Player of the Week award, his first.
Felipe Miguel has Strong Opening Weekend
- Another junior transfer for Tulsa has seen early success in the dual match season.
- Junior Luis Felipe Miguel had the best showing among all TU players after three matches in the opening weekend.
- He went 2-0 in doubles with victories against Omaha and Cornell and followed with a clutch 6-2, 7-5 win during Tulsa's furious comeback down 3-0 at Arkansas.
On the Roster
- Among the 11-member roster, Tulsa features six returning letterwinners and welcomed five newcomers for the 2024-25 season.
- Returning from last year's championship squad are redshirt freshman Calum Jestin, redshirt junior Will Pellegrini, junior Timothy Carlsson Seger, redshirt sophomore Gus Tettamble, sophomore Victor Tosetto and American Athletic Conference individual champion Alex Okonkwo, a sophomore.
- The three newcomers are freshmen Adam Bojkovic (Randolph, N.J.), Connor Doig (Johannesburg, South Africa) and Nikola Puntaric (Ljubljana, Slovenia). They are joined by junior transfers Reiya Komagata (Cowley College) and Luis Felipe Miguel (Liberty).
